Russell Hunter

Overview

  • Born
    February 18, 1925 · Glasgow, Strathclyde, Scotland, UK
  • Died
    February 26, 2004 · Edinburgh, Scotland, UK (lung cancer)
  • Birth name
    Russell Ellis

Mini bio

  • Russell Hunter was born on February 18, 1925 in Glasgow, Strathclyde, Scotland, UK. He was an actor, known for Callan (1974), Callan (1967) and The Broken Horseshoe (1952). He was married to Una McLean, Caroline Blakiston and Marjorie Thomson. He died on February 26, 2004 in Edinburgh, Scotland, UK.

Trivia

  • Peter Jackson used much of his unique look, mannerisms and facial expressions in the CGI character of "Smeagol/Gollum" in his "The Lord of the Rings" trilogy. Jackson remembered him from the UK television series, Callan (1967), where his character "Lonely" was a lowlife informant criminal.
  • He frequently referred to his ex-wife Caroline Blakiston as "my best friend" after they were divorced.
  • Before becoming an actor, he worked in a shipyard on the river Clyde as an apprentice.
  • He was a member of the Royal Shakespeare Company.
  • He was cast to play Willie MacKay in The Highlanders: Episode 2 (1966), but had to pull out and was replaced by Andrew Downie. He went on the appear in the series in The Robots of Death: Part One (1977).
